Collaborates with Surgical Services Manager for quality of care relative to specialty area. Collaborates with Clinical Educator to ensure active competent team members. Leads SPD team in providing prompt, accurate service, provide supplies of sterile linen packs, basins, instrument trays, and other sterile items. Assists Surgical Services Management Team by maintaining accurate records related to cleaning, disinfection, and the sterilization process.
Minimum Qualifications
EDUCATION, CERTIFICATION, AND/OR LICENSURE:
- High school graduate or equivalent.
- Current Certified Central Service Technician with a nationally recognized organization.
- One (1) experience as a Central Service or Sterile Processing Technician
- Experience with surgical instruments/implants.
EDUCATION, CERTIFICATION, AND/OR LICENSURE:
- Satisfactory completion of a medical terminology course.
- Demonstrates in-depth knowledge of work practice for Surgical Services.
- Assists Surgical Services Manager in ensuring integration of Surgical Service Department Policies and Procedures with National Standards of Practice, Joint Commission Standards and other applicable and other regulatory standards.
- Works with SSM to develop Surgical Service PM plan in order to identify issues/problems and to develop action plans to resolve problems, improve outcomes and exceed customer expectations.
- In conjunction with SSM and CE, trains staff to provide competent care through development, implementation and ongoing evaluations of competency based orientation, education and evaluation programs.
- Provides data in relation to environmental factors which inhibit or facilitate patient care.
- Provides SSM with data to plan and monitor service line budget, enabling service line to function within budgeting constraints.
- Must meet Department of Labor’s MEDIUM duty standard (MEDIUM WORK- exerting up to 50 pounds of force occasionally, and/or up to 20 pounds of force frequently, and/or up to 10 pounds of force constantly).
- Able to bend, stoop, reach and be capable of normal rotation, standing and walking for an 8-12 hour shift.
- Must be capable of lifting up to 60 pounds and pushing loaded carts weighting in excess of 200 pounds.
- Physical working environment may include, but not limited to, any of the following hazards: high pressure steam, chemical, electrical, mechanical, bio-waste, stress, back strain, body fluids, etc
- Environmental conditions may include, but not be limited to, variations in temperature, noise, odors, multi-stimuli, etc.
- Will be working in PPE for extended period of time.
- Good communication and interpersonal skills.
- Ability to perform in emergency or stressful situations.
- Ability to be scheduled for work based on operational needs of the hospital.
- Possess the ability to deal tactfully and harmoniously with guest.
- Able to function as a part of a team as well as independently.
- Demonstrates ability to organize and prioritize time and tasks to achieve a well-coordinated work effort.
